Shell

首页 标签 Shell
# Shell #
关注
41998内容
Portainer轻量级图形化监控
Portainer是一款轻量级Docker可视化管理工具,支持单机与集群环境,提供图形化界面。分为开源CE版和商用版。通过Docker运行,映射端口并挂载卷后访问Web界面,可轻松管理容器、镜像、网络、数据卷及Compose编排,操作直观便捷。
-Docker网络
Docker网络通过虚拟网桥docker0实现容器间通信与隔离。默认采用bridge模式,为容器分配IP并连接至docker0网桥,支持通过服务名互访。借助Linux namespace和cgroup特性实现网络隔离,提供bridge、host、none、container四种网络模式,灵活满足不同场景需求。
Docker
本文介绍Docker下载加速的两种方法:一是使用网易数帆、阿里云等镜像仓库,如`hub.c.163.com/library/mysql`;二是配置阿里云专属加速器地址至`/etc/docker/daemon.json`,提升官方镜像拉取速度。同时支持在`daemon.json`中设置HTTP/HTTPS代理,适用于科学上网环境。配置后重启Docker服务即可生效,显著提升镜像下载效率。(239字)
Registry搭建
本文介绍如何搭建Docker私有镜像仓库(Registry)。通过拉取官方Registry镜像并运行,配置insecure-registries支持HTTP,重启Docker服务后,可为镜像打标签并推送到私仓,再通过curl验证镜像目录,最后实现私仓的拉取与使用,完成私有化管理。
nexus搭建
本文介绍如何使用Nexus搭建Docker私有仓库。包括Nexus中Docker仓库的启用、Blob Store创建、docker-hosted仓库配置(HTTP/HTTPS端口、匿名拉取等),以及防火墙和Docker客户端的insecure-registry配置。详细说明镜像打标、登录认证及推送至私仓的完整流程,适用于本地化镜像管理与内网部署需求。
容器命令
介绍Docker容器常用命令,涵盖创建、启动、端口映射、日志查看、文件拷贝及数据卷挂载等操作,详解交互式与守护式容器运行模式、exec与attach区别、commit提交镜像、容器继承数据卷等核心知识点,助力掌握容器生命周期管理。
Docker
本文介绍了Docker的常用操作命令,包括启动、停止、重启、查看状态及设置开机自启等基础操作,涵盖镜像的搜索、下载、删除、空间查看及虚悬镜像处理,并详细说明了如何配置命令自动补全功能。同时提供了后台运行Linux镜像及使用Docker下载RPM依赖的方法,适用于日常开发与运维场景。
自动化运维卷到最后,都卷成了“智能决策”?——从脚本到AIOps的进化史
自动化运维卷到最后,都卷成了“智能决策”?——从脚本到AIOps的进化史
|
6天前
|
11-Dockerfile
Dockerfile是构建Docker镜像的文本脚本,包含一系列指令,按顺序执行,每条指令创建一个镜像层。主要指令包括FROM(指定基础镜像)、RUN(构建时运行命令)、CMD与ENTRYPOINT(启动容器时执行命令)、COPY/ADD(复制文件)、EXPOSE(暴露端口)、ENV(设置环境变量)等。构建流程为:编写Dockerfile → 使用docker build构建镜像 → docker run运行容器。镜像构建过程中可能产生无名无标签的虚悬镜像,可通过docker image prune清理。
安全驾驭字符串(Linux Shell中的字符串错误处理与调试技巧)
教程来源https://www.vps5.cn/本文详解Linux Shell脚本中字符串处理的常见陷阱与安全技巧,涵盖空值防范、引号使用、特殊字符转义及严格模式启用等内容,帮助开发者编写更健壮、可靠的Shell脚本,提升错误处理与调试能力。
免费试用